Standard #: MU.5.C.1.4


This document was generated on CPALMS - www.cpalms.org



Identify, aurally, the four primary voice parts, i.e., soprano, alto, tenor, bass, of a mixed choir.

Soprano, Alto, Tenor, or Bass - No Matter the Voice Part They're All Really Great!

Students will be introduced to the four main voice parts.  Using movement and collaborative group activities, students will learn to define and aurally identify each of the four main voice parts.
